Hi all, I've succesfully wrote a web service based off of the EchoNonBlockingClient example in the user guide. I'm using spring on the server side, if anyone needs help.
However, the task I execute on the web service side can take between 6 and 20 minutes. Its why I choosed axis2, so I can execute it asynchronously. Yet it gives me: java.net.SocketTimeoutException: Read timed out My questions are: 1) Given my transport is HTTP and my long execution times, can I expect to be able to get a return value?
